Insulin glargine is produced by recombinant DNA technologies using a non-pathogenic laboratory strain of Escherichia coli (K12) as the production organism. Insulin glargine differs from endogenous human insulin via the replacement of an asparagine residue at situation A21 of your A-chain with glycine and addition of two arginines towards the C-terminus (positions B31 and 32) of your B-chain.
